Volleyball Recap: Greenwich Cardinals vs. Darien Blue Wave

Suggested Video

Greenwich and Darien squared off in some playoff action on Wednesday, but Greenwich had to settle for second. They fell just short of the Darien Blue Wave by a score of 3-2. The result was an unpleasant reminder to the Cardinals of the 3-1 loss they experienced in the pair's previous head-to-head fixture two weeks ago.

Greenwich took Darien into a fifth set but they suffered a heartbreaking four-point loss.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 18-25, 25-19, 25-19, 21-25, 15-11.

Even though they lost, Greenwich was lethal from the service line and finished the game with 13 aces. That's the most aces they've posted since back in October.

Darien found their leader in freshman Marlene Davis, who had 19 digs and two aces.

Greenwich's defeat dropped their record down to 23-3. As for Darien, their win was their fourth stra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 24-2.

Greenwich does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Darien, they will be staying on the road on Saturday to face off against Glastonbury at 6:00 p.m. Glastonbury will roll in looking for their ninth straight victory, something Darien surely won't give up without a fight.
